(American International, 1960) Original color 14 x 36 insert movie poster for the American International release of the 1960 horror film House of Usher, which was directed by Roger Corman, starred Vincent Price, Myrna Fahey, and Mark Damon, and was written by Richard Matheson from the short story 'The Fall of the House of Usher' by Edgar Allan Poe. The poster shows three men descending into a crypt and carrying a coffin, with its horrified occupant pictured below, and the title logo in bold green and yellow lettering: "Edgar Allen Poe's classic tale of the ungodly…the evil House of Usher." A quote from Poe in white text reads: "'I heard her first feeble movements in the coffin…we had put her living in the tomb." Lower portion features cast images and production credits, with bottom border bearing an NSS caption line and numbered "60/224." In very good, folded condition, with corner staple holes, overall creasing, and a couple of extra horizontal folds.
